Do you like to sew or do interior design? Are you a dog lover or grandmother? How about a Mac aficionado? People tend to trust people who have similar interests or backgrounds, and feel instant rapport with them.
We’ve incorporated this observation at NMC by including these tidbits in our networkers’ profiles. And allowing the public to search not just by company or product but by these personal characteristics.
We’re betting that someone who’s a martial artist, say, will buy from another martial artist – even products unrelated to their common interest.
